Product Description

The KUS630 is a non-contact ultrasonic level meter that measures distance using the time difference between ultrasonic emission, object reflection, and echo reception. This advanced detection method prevents false alarms common with infrared and microwave technologies.

Key advantages include:

  • Flexible alarm distance setting with LED light signal and RS-485 interface
  • Non-contact measurement with no moving parts for easy installation and maintenance
  • Low power consumption with RS485 output for simple, reliable integration
  • Advanced anti-false detection for parking applications
  • Complete in-house development with full intellectual property rights

Required Parameters for Ordering
  1. Medium type (liquid/solid, specific name, presence of steam/foam/dust)
  2. Medium temperature and pressure
  3. Medium corrosiveness and tank material
  4. Required measurement range and blind spot
  5. Working environment details
  6. Working voltage requirements
  7. Output signal type
  8. Equipment form (display, one-piece/split-type)
